Can Kenji

High-end Japanese · Eixample, Barcelona · €€€

Open since 2010

Kenji Ueno arrived from Kyoto in 2003 and opened Can Kenji on Rosselló in 2010 — one of Barcelona's first izakayas to take Catalan produce seriously. Bonito tataki over salmorejo, udon with clams and cuttlefish, beef filet in citrus dashi.

The Delekta Review

Traditional izakaya format conditioned by Catalan seasonal produce — the chalkboard reads tapes japoneses Sushi and sashimi alongside cooked-Japan dishes — fusion is structural rather than a side menu

Izakaya-format room on Carrer de Rosselló — one of Barcelona's first Japanese tapas bars, warm and informal since 2010.

Kenji Ueno: Kyoto-trained, in Barcelona since 2003 — early stint as sushi chef at Mosquito Tapas before launching his own catering Founded Izakaya Catering in 2006 with his wife Neus Busquets; opened Can Kenji as the brick-and-mortar in 2010 Sister restaurant Aiueno serves a tighter midday-only izakaya menu

Bonito tataki with salmorejo; tuna tataki with guacamole; soy-and-sake marinated mackerel Udon with clams and cuttlefish; tempura octopus; beef tongue with asparagus; beef filet in citrus dashi with sesame Lunchtime three-plate set near €15 anchors a daily working menu

Small dining room — early reservation strongly advised any night, not just weekends
